Application
Na-Boc-Nw-(4-methoxy-2,3,6-trimethylbenzenesulfonyl)-D-arginine is widely utilized in research focused on:
Peptide Synthesis: This compound serves as a protective group in peptide synthesis, enhancing the stability and efficiency of reactions, which is crucial for developing new therapeutic peptides.
Drug Development: It plays a significant role in the design of novel pharmaceuticals, particularly in targeting specific biological pathways, thereby improving drug efficacy and reducing side effects.
Bioconjugation: The compound is useful in bioconjugation processes, allowing researchers to attach biomolecules to surfaces or other molecules, which is essential in creating targeted drug delivery systems.
Diagnostics: It can be employed in the development of diagnostic tools, particularly in assays that require high specificity and sensitivity, thus aiding in early disease detection.
Research in Molecular Biology: This chemical is valuable in molecular biology studies, particularly in understanding protein interactions and functions, which can lead to breakthroughs in disease treatment.
